FLEET'S - DEPAETURE
SATURDAY/ AFTERNOON.
REPULSE TO SAIL AT 3.30.
LEADING FOUR , CRUISERS.
DELHI AND HOOD FOLLOW.
The departure of the Special . Service Squadron from Auckland will be made on Saturday afternoon.
The arrangements have not yet been officially . completed, but it is understood that the Repulse and the cruisers Danae, Dragon, Dauntless #nd Adelaide will leave their moorings in the stream aft 3.30 p.m. They will be followed by tho Delhi and shortly afterwards by the Hood.
The Dunedin will remain at Auckland, and the departure of the Chatham to the East Indies station will not take place till next week.
This programme contains promise of a spectacle as impressive as the arrival of the squadron. As the whofe city will be on holiday, there will be an even more favourable opportunity for a popular demonstration.
